Door Off Track

In Echelon’s older homes, doors come off track for a specific reason: decades of cycling have worn the drums and cables on original 1970s steel doors until they bind, twist, or jump the roller. The heavier construction of that era’s steel and hardboard panels — thicker than modern equivalents — puts extra load on every component. When we realign a door off track in Echelon, we’re also inspecting whether the drum and cable set has reached end-of-life. Track realignment runs $120–$240; if the hardware is original, we’ll tell you straight whether it’s worth pairing with cable replacement.

Broken Spring

This is the dominant call type in 08026, and there’s a reason. Echelon’s primary residential buildout happened during the 1970s and early 1980s, when attached one- and two-car garages became standard on ranch and split-level tract homes. Decades later, that original torsion-spring hardware — installed on thousands of nearly identical homes in the same narrow window — is now simultaneously aging out. South Jersey’s freeze-thaw cycles from December through March are particularly punishing on springs already weakened by decades of cycling; a cold snap dropping from 45°F to 18°F overnight is common and routinely causes pre-stressed springs to snap. Spring repair in Echelon runs $180–$340, and because we stock the .225-wire spec, most broken spring calls are completed in a single visit.

Snapped Cable

Cable failure on a 1970s sectional door isn’t just fraying — it’s often rust-weakened bottom brackets giving way during summer humidity, especially on doors that never got weatherstripping upgrades. The Delaware Valley corridor’s humidity accelerates corrosion on hardware that was never galvanized to modern standards. When we replace cables in Echelon, we inspect the bottom brackets, pulleys, and drum condition because a new cable on failing hardware is a callback waiting to happen. Cable repair runs $130–$250.

Common Emergency Garage Door Problems We See in Echelon Homes

  • Torsion spring snaps during rapid freeze-thaw. A 45°F afternoon collapsing to 18°F overnight is standard South Jersey winter weather, and it’s the final stress on springs that have already cycled tens of thousands of times since 1978.
  • Worn drums and cables bind the door off track. Original 1970s steel doors are heavier than modern equivalents, and decades of that load cycling through the same drum grooves eventually causes jump-rolls or cable overlap.
  • Rust-weakened bottom brackets fail in summer humidity. The Delaware Valley’s July humidity attacks unprotected hardware; we’ve replaced brackets that sheared clean off because corrosion halved the metal thickness.
  • Retrofit opener strain on aging door systems. Homeowners install a new LiftMaster or Chamberlain on a door with worn springs and expect smooth operation — the opener burns out its gears compensating for hardware that should have been serviced first.

Pricing for Emergency Garage Door in Echelon, NJ

We don’t quote blind, and we don’t bait-and-switch. Here’s what emergency garage door work actually costs in the Echelon market:

Service Price Range
Spring Repair $180–$340
Cable Repair $130–$250
Opener Repair $120–$320
Opener Installation $250–$550
Panel Replacement $250–$500
Track Realignment $120–$240
Roller Replacement $110–$220
New Door Installation $700–$2,200
General Garage Door Repair $150–$600

What moves you within these ranges? Spring wire size and door weight (Echelon’s original hardboard doors run heavier than modern steel). Whether the failure damaged secondary components — a snapped spring often scars the cable, and we’ll show you why replacing both saves a second service call.
